Kanye West Has Praises For Chris Brown’s Diss Track Amidst Quavo Feud

Kanye West has always been perceived as unpredictable, and his recent appearance on The Download podcast has been no different. During the show, he made some controversial comments, such as stating that he would have sex with Michelle Obama, calling J. Cole a “p**sy,” and vowing to ruin Drake’s career. Despite this, he also admired several artists, including Chris Brown, whom he called a “god” in the music industry. In his view, Brown is an exceptional artist who deserves to thrive. West believes that restrictions plague the music industry and that truly great artists struggle to break through due to the “middlemen.” He even referenced his verse on “Carnival,” which mentions Brown, and rapped “I’m the new Jesus, b*tch. I turn water to Crist, this for what they did to Chris. They can’t do sh*t with this.”

Even though Ye and Brown have had spats in the past, this is not the first time that Kanye West has raved praise for Chris Brown or has come to his defense in the eyes of the public. Following Brown’s 2009 assault on Rihanna, West asked his fans to forgive the R&B singer. In 2020, he even gifted Brown a YEEZY truck, along with a letter congratulating Brown for his 20 years in the music industry. Despite their mutual admiration, West and Brown have been involved in public feuds with other hip-hop superstars. West released a remix of “Like That,” which took shots at Drake, while Brown’s diss track against Quavo, “Weakest Link,” was well-received. The muted response to Quavo’s “Over Hoes & B*tches” confirmed Brown’s victory. West, on the other hand, is still at war with Drake.
